Our client operates within the rapidly expanding, highly competitive battery materials division - a sector supercharged by global electric vehicle (EV) demand.

In a fast-paced, customer-driven environment, speed-to-market is everything. The division was under immense pressure to achieve production volumes quickly. However, the pilot plant was failing to keep pace. They were structurally unable to meet customer demand, threatening their market position and client trust at a critical time of industry growth.

The Challenge

The primary challenge stalling the plant was a lack of standardised work.

Cross-functional teams had no clear visibility into how work moved from the factory floor to the testing labs.

A massive bottleneck in quality control created a lagging process, choking overall plant output.

Operations were entirely reactive. With no high-level KPI alignment, different tiers of management operated in silos, leading to a catastrophic reality where only 19% of plant output was considered on time.

The Strategy

The client's internal teams lacked the mechanism to align daily actions with high-level strategy. We stepped in to deliver a highly integrated operational excellence blueprint.

We mapped the entire value stream from the initial factory floor production through to the quality control testing labs. This exposed the exact friction points delaying the sampling lifecycle.

We didn't just hand over a checklist. We introduced Tiered Visual Performance Management, a communication structure linking operators directly to plant directors.

We standardised the material flow through the plant and embedded a lean governance model that fostered objective, multi-level management alignment.

 

The Results

By establishing a predictable, standardised cadence, the pilot plant unlocked rapid operational recovery:

Increased Reliability of Delivery

Standardising the plant flow allowed the team to completely stabilise production scheduling, increasing from 19% to 85% on-time delivery.

Reduced Wait Times

Slashed the cycle and quality control wait time to a predictable fortnightly window.

Cross-Tier Management Alignment

Equipped leadership with a transparent dashboard view to see exactly how higher-level KPIs directly impacted daily shopfloor deliverables.
